Tree Removal Cost - The typical cost for removing a small to medium-sized tree ranges from $200 to $700, depending on size and location. Larger trees or those in hard-to-reach areas can cost $1,000 or more.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ific tree characteristics.
Stump Removal Expenses - Stump removal generally costs between $100 and $400 per stump, with prices increasing for larger or more complex stumps. Some providers include grinding as part of the service, which may affect the overall price. Contact local specialists for precise quotes.
Additional Services Fees - Services such as hauling away debris or trimming can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These extras depend on the amount of material and the scope of work required. Local contractors can clarify what is included in their pricing.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ing costs include tree size, location, and accessibility, with prices varying accordingly. For example, a removal in a hard-to-access urban area may cost more than in open rural settings. Local service providers can offer tailored estimates based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
